 VIOLET SATIN®       Rose of Sharon

 

WOW! The richest, deepest color we've ever seen in Rose of Sharon! Big single, deeply saturated red-violet flowers cover this hardy, strong growing plant from July to September. Hybridized by Claude Bellion of  Minier Nurseries.

Hibiscus syriacus 'Floru' ppaf

Hardiness:  USDA Zone 5

Bloom Time:  Mid-summer

Bloom Color: Large, single, deep violet pink

Foliage Color:  Green

Size:  8-12 feet tall, 3-5 feet wide

Exposure:  Full sun

Soil: Grows in about any soil unless it is either really wet or dry.

Pruning: In late fall or early spring. Can be heavily pruned.

Watering: Medium moisture

Wildlife: None

Type: Deciduous

Fertilizing: Fertilize in early spring by applying a slow release fertilizer specialized for trees & shrubs. Follow the label for recommended rate of application. 

Uses: Late season color, groupings or masses, perennial or shrub borders, specimen, screens or hedges.

Breeder:  hybridized by Claude Bellion of France’s Minier Nursery

A tremendous improvement in hardy Hibiscus.  Strong growing plants with lots of large, brightly colored blooms, the SATIN® hibiscus are clearly superior to older, weaker varieties. Much more vigorous than older varieties.

VIOLET SATIN® has deep violet-pink flowers with a striking red center.  It is a particularly rich color in the mid-summer garden.
